Class PageBreakItem

StronaPrzerwaElement

Element układu, który oznacza początek strony. Elementy można tworzyć i otwierać w ramach Form.

// Create a form and add three page-break items.
const form = FormApp.create('Form Name');
const pageTwo = form.addPageBreakItem().setTitle('Page Two');
const pageThree = form.addPageBreakItem().setTitle('Page Three');

// Make the first two pages navigate elsewhere upon completion.
pageTwo.setGoToPage(
    pageThree);  // At end of page one (start of page two), jump to page three
pageThree.setGoToPage(
    FormApp.PageNavigationType.RESTART);  // At end of page two, restart form

Metody

MetodaZwracany typKrótki opis
duplicate()PageBreakItemTworzy kopię tego elementu i dodaje ją na końcu formularza.
getGoToPage()PageBreakItemPobiera wartość PageBreakItem, do której formularz przejdzie po wypełnieniu strony poprzedzającej ten podział strony (czyli po dotarciu do tego podziału strony w ramach normalnego liniowego przechodzenia przez formularz).
getHelpText()StringPobiera tekst pomocy elementu (czasami nazywany tekstem opisu dla elementów układu, takich jak ImageItems, PageBreakItemsSectionHeaderItems).
getId()IntegerPobiera unikalny identyfikator produktu.
getIndex()IntegerPobiera indeks elementu spośród wszystkich elementów w formularzu.
getPageNavigationType()PageNavigationTypePobiera typ nawigacji po stronie, który występuje po wypełnieniu strony przed tym przełamaniem strony (czyli po dotarciu do tego przełamania strony w ramach normalnego liniowego przechodzenia przez formularz).
getTitle()StringPobiera tytuł elementu (czasami nazywany tekstem nagłówka w przypadku SectionHeaderItem).
getType()ItemTypePobiera typ elementu jako ItemType.
setGoToPage(goToPageItem)PageBreakItemOkreśla stronę, na którą ma nastąpić przejście po wypełnieniu strony poprzedzającej ten podział strony (czyli po dotarciu do tego podziału strony w ramach normalnego, liniowego przechodzenia przez formularz).
setGoToPage(navigationType)PageBreakItemOkreśla typ nawigacji po wypełnieniu strony przed tym przełamaniem strony (czyli po dotarciu do tego przełamania strony w ramach normalnego, liniowego przechodzenia przez formularz).
setHelpText(text)PageBreakItemUstawia tekst pomocy elementu (czasami nazywany tekstem opisu dla elementów układu, takich jak ImageItems, PageBreakItemsSectionHeaderItems).
setTitle(title)PageBreakItemUstawia tytuł produktu (czasami nazywany tekstem nagłówka w przypadku SectionHeaderItem).

Szczegółowa dokumentacja

duplicate()

Tworzy kopię tego elementu i dodaje ją na końcu formularza.

Powrót

PageBreakItem – duplikat tego elementu PageBreakItem, służący do łańcuchowania.

Autoryzacja

Skrypty, które korzystają z tej metody, wymagają autoryzacji z co najmniej jednym z tych zakresów: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getGoToPage()

Pobiera wartość PageBreakItem, do której formularz przejdzie po wypełnieniu strony poprzedzającej ten podział strony (czyli po dotarciu do tego podziału strony w ramach normalnego liniowego przechodzenia przez formularz).

Powrót

PageBreakItem – podział strony, do którego chcesz przejść po zakończeniu strony poprzedzającej ten podział, lub null, jeśli nie ustawiono żadnego podziału

Autoryzacja

Skrypty, które korzystają z tej metody, wymagają autoryzacji z co najmniej jednym z tych zakresów: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getHelpText()

Pobiera tekst pomocy elementu (czasami nazywany tekstem opisu dla elementów układu, takich jak ImageItems, PageBreakItemsSectionHeaderItems).

Powrót

String – tekst pomocy lub tekst opisu produktu,

Autoryzacja

Skrypty, które korzystają z tej metody, wymagają autoryzacji z co najmniej jednym z tych zakresów: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getId()

Pobiera unikalny identyfikator produktu.

Powrót

Integer – identyfikator produktu

Autoryzacja

Skrypty, które korzystają z tej metody, wymagają autoryzacji z co najmniej jednym z tych zakresów: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getIndex()

Pobiera indeks elementu spośród wszystkich elementów w formularzu.

Powrót

Integer – indeks elementu

Autoryzacja

Skrypty, które korzystają z tej metody, wymagają autoryzacji z co najmniej jednym z tych zakresów: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getPageNavigationType()

Pobiera typ nawigacji po stronie, który występuje po wypełnieniu strony przed tym przełamaniem strony (czyli po dotarciu do tego przełamania strony w ramach normalnego liniowego przechodzenia przez formularz).

Powrót

PageNavigationType – działanie nawigacyjne, które należy wykonać po zakończeniu strony przed tym podziałem strony

Autoryzacja

Skrypty, które korzystają z tej metody, wymagają autoryzacji z co najmniej jednym z tych zakresów: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getTitle()

Pobiera tytuł elementu (czasami nazywany tekstem nagłówka w przypadku SectionHeaderItem).

Powrót

String – tytuł lub tekst nagłówka

Autoryzacja

Skrypty, które korzystają z tej metody, wymagają autoryzacji z co najmniej jednym z tych zakresów: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

getType()

Pobiera typ elementu jako ItemType.

Powrót

ItemType – typ elementu

Autoryzacja

Skrypty, które korzystają z tej metody, wymagają autoryzacji z co najmniej jednym z tych zakresów: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

setGoToPage(goToPageItem)

Określa stronę, na którą ma nastąpić przejście po wypełnieniu strony poprzedzającej ten podział strony (czyli po dotarciu do tego podziału strony w ramach normalnego, liniowego przechodzenia przez formularz). Jeśli poprzednia strona zawierała element MultipleChoiceItem lub ListItem z opcją nawigacji, ta nawigacja zastąpi tę.

Parametry

NazwaTypOpis
goToPageItemPageBreakItempodział strony, do którego ma nastąpić przejście po zakończeniu strony poprzedzającej ten podział strony.

Powrót

PageBreakItem – ta PageBreakItem, aby utworzyć łańcuch

Autoryzacja

Skrypty, które korzystają z tej metody, wymagają autoryzacji z co najmniej jednym z tych zakresów: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

setGoToPage(navigationType)

Określa typ nawigacji po wypełnieniu strony przed tym przełamaniem strony (czyli po dotarciu do tego przełamania strony w ramach normalnego, liniowego przechodzenia przez formularz). Jeśli strona zawierała element MultipleChoiceItem lub ListItem z opcją nawigacji, ta nawigacja zastąpi tę.

Parametry

NazwaTypOpis
navigationTypePageNavigationTypedziałanie nawigacyjne, które należy wykonać po zakończeniu strony przed tym podziałem

Powrót

PageBreakItem – ta PageBreakItem, aby utworzyć łańcuch

Autoryzacja

Skrypty, które korzystają z tej metody, wymagają autoryzacji z co najmniej jednym z tych zakresów: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

setHelpText(text)

Ustawia tekst pomocy elementu (czasami nazywany tekstem opisu dla elementów układu, takich jak ImageItems, PageBreakItemsSectionHeaderItems).

Parametry

NazwaTypOpis
textStringnowy tekst pomocy.

Powrót

PageBreakItem – ta PageBreakItem, aby utworzyć łańcuch

Autoryzacja

Skrypty, które korzystają z tej metody, wymagają autoryzacji z co najmniej jednym z tych zakresów: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ms

setTitle(title)

Ustawia tytuł produktu (czasami nazywany tekstem nagłówka w przypadku SectionHeaderItem).

Parametry

NazwaTypOpis
titleStringnowy tytuł lub tekst nagłówka.

Powrót

PageBreakItem – ta PageBreakItem, aby utworzyć łańcuch

Autoryzacja

Skrypty, które korzystają z tej metody, wymagają autoryzacji z co najmniej jednym z tych zakresów:

  • https://www.googleapis.com/auth/forms.currentonly
  • https://www.googleapis.com/auth/forms